CVE-2014-1813: Microsoft Web Applications 2010 SP1 and SP2 allows remote authenticated users to execute arbitrary code via...

Microsoft Web Applications 2010 SP1 and SP2 allows remote authenticated users to execute arbitrary code via crafted page content, aka "Web Applications Page Content Vulnerability."

This is an old Microsoft Web Applications 2010 issue where a logged-in remote user could use specially crafted page content to run code. Business risk is highest in legacy environments that still expose Web Applications 2010 SP1 or SP2 to authenticated users with content-editing capability. Exposure is likely limited to organizations still running Microsoft Web Applications 2010 SP1 or SP2. Systems allowing authenticated users to create or modify page content deserve priority review. Treat as high priority if the affected 2010 product remains in use. The vulnerability is old, but arbitrary code execution in legacy web applications can create disproportionate business risk. Mitigation focus: Identify any Microsoft Web Applications 2010 SP1 or SP2 deployments.; Review Microsoft bulletin MS14-022 for vendor-approved remediation.; Apply Microsoft-supported security updates if the affected product is present..
